I have had this Pinstripe since last summer from a local nursery in Chinatown. The plant grew a couple new leaves like 2-3, but I have also cut off some dying leaves about the same amount 2-3

Have only watered when soil feels dry. And try to look at the bottom of the pot see if there's any leftover water.

Previously it sits nearby a East window with indirect bright light but have noticed the leaves getting crispy which starts at the tip and works it's way inward.

Now I have moved it to the west patio door, which gets also bright indirect light.

There are 3 leaves right now getting crispy and curling up.
